Lokoea
Lokoea is a lake in Honolulu County, Hawaii. Lokoea is situated nearby to the area Kawailoa-kai, as well as near North Shore Oahu.Places of Interest

Liliʻuokalani Protestant Church is a historic United Church of Christ church in Haleiwa, Hawaii on the North Shore of Oahu. The church celebrated its 175th anniversary in 2007.

Waialua is a census-designated place and North Shore community in the Waialua District on the island of Oʻahu, City & County of Honolulu, Hawaii, United States. Waialua is situated 3 km southwest of Lokoea.

Mokulēʻia is a North Shore community and census-designated place in the Waialua District on the island of Oʻahu, City & County of Honolulu, Hawaiʻi, United States. Mokulēia is situated 6 km west of Lokoea.
